Transaction ffd72caa5a941978dc119eef083e9d7d3af03d1f8dceb24eeb5e59e33d3ffc4f

2 Input
1 Outputs
  • ffd72caa5a941978dc119eef083e9d7d3af03d1f8dceb24eeb5e59e33d3ffc4f:0
  • value  8562357
    address  16cpHFK9CjADKZCrYw8VtSqAUTKiDzVa4Z